The interface cable is not a standard accessory. Please purchase the appropriate interface cable for the interface you intend to use (Parallel or USB).
USB interface cable
Please make sure you use a USB 2.0 interface cable that is no longer than 6 feet (2.0 meters). Do not connect the USB cable to a non-powered hub or a Mac When you use a USB cable, make sure you connect it to the USB port of your computer and not to a USB port on a keyboard or a non-powered USB hub.
Parallel interface cable
Please make sure you use a Parallel interface cable that is no longer than 6 feet (2.0 meters). Use a shielded interface cable that is IEEE 1284-compliant.
When you move the machine, grasp the side handholds that are under the scanner. Do NOT carry the machine by holding it at the bottom.

Setting Up the Machine

Install the Drum Unit Assembly

Do NOT connect the interface cable. Connecting the interface cable is done when installing the driver.
Open the front cover of the machine.
4
Put the drum unit assembly into the machine.
5
Close the front cover of the machine.
Front Cover
2
Unpack the drum unit assembly.
3
Gently rock it from side to side several times to distribute the toner evenly inside the assembly.

Load Paper in the Paper
2
Tray
1
Pull the paper tray completely out of the machine.
3
Fan the stack of paper well to avoid paper jams and misfeeds.
Setting Up
the Machine
2
While pressing the paper guide release lever, slide the adjusters to fit the paper size. Check that the guides are firmly in the slots.
For Legal size paper, press in the inside latches and pull out the back of the paper tray.
4
Put paper in the paper tray. Check that the paper is flat in the tray and below the maximum paper mark.
Maximum paper mark
5
Put the paper tray firmly back in to the machine and unfold the output tray support flap before you use the machine.

Options and Consumables

Options

The machine has the following optional accessories. You can expand the capabilities of the machine by adding these items.
External Wireless Print/Scan Server External Print Server
NC-2200w NC-2100p
If you are going to connect the machine to your wireless network, purchase the optional Wireless print/scan server (802.11b). The NC-2200w can be connected to the USB interface port of your machine. For more information, visit http://solutions.brother.com
.
If you are going to connect the machine to your Ethernet network, buy the optional Network device. The NC-2100p can be connected to the parallel interface port of your machine. For more information, visit http://solutions.brother.com
.

Replacement Consumables

When the time comes to replace consumables, an error message will be indicated on the LCD. For more information about the consumables for your printer, visit http://solutions.brother.com or contact your local Brother re-seller.
Drum Unit Toner
DR-350 TN-350
